Date: | Wednesday 8 June 1983 |
Time: | 12:43 LT |
Type: | Robinson R-22 |
Owner/operator: | Stanley Barnett |
Registration: | N90672 |
MSN: | 169 |
Engine model: | Lycoming O-320-A2C |
Fatalities: | Fatalities: 0 / Occupants: 1 |
Aircraft damage: | Substantial |
Category: | Accident |
Location: | Jackson, KY -
United States of America
|
Phase: | Standing |
Nature: | Executive |
Departure airport: | Clayhole, KY |
Destination airport: | |
Investigating agency: | NTSB |
Confidence Rating: | Accident investigation report completed and information captured |
Narrative:THE PILOT REPORTED THAT WHEN HE EXITED THE HELICOPTER FOR THE PURPOSE OF RETRIEVEING A MAP FROM BELOW THE PLT'S SEAT, THE ACFT BEGAN TO LIFT AND MOVE LATERALLY. THE ACFT THEN TIPPED OVER TRAPPING HIS LEG AND HIP BENEATH IT. HE STATED THAT HE HAD NOT FULLY LOWERED THE COLLECTIVE PRIOR TO DEPLANING AND RAISED IT HIGHER WHEN HE LOST HIS BALANCE.
